NHIA inaugurates new Ashanti Regional Office

A GH¢70,000.00 office complex built to house the Ashanti Regional Secretariat of the National Health Insurance Authority (NHIA) has been inaugurated.

The project, funded by the government, effectively closes the chapter of operating in private rented accommodation.

Deputy Regional Minister, Mr Samuel Yaw Adusei, who was on hand to perform the inaugural ceremony, said openness and transparency was important in the management of the health insurance scheme.

He urged the staff to continue to work hard and with total commitment to sustain the significant improvement of access to quality health care, a decade into the scheme’s introduction.

They should also show ownership of the building and ensure that it is kept in good condition at all times.

Mr Winfred Agbegivor, Corporate Affairs Director of the NHIA, said biometric registration of card holders being piloted in the Greater Accra Region, would be replicated across the country.
